Tao Yuanming, a pastoral poet of the Eastern Jin Dynasty, became the ideal embodiment of ancient Chinese literati and scholars with his life attitude of "Picking chrysanthemums under the eastern fence, leisurely seeing the South Mountain" and his noble personality of "not bowing to five bushels of rice". His poems are simple and natural, full of pastoral poetry, and many classic lines are still loved by a wide range of readers today. So, what are the most classic lines of Tao Yuanming? And how to appreciate them?
Firstly, Tao Yuanming's most well-known classic line is undoubtedly "Picking chrysanthemums under the eastern fence, leisurely seeing the South Mountain" from "Drinking". This line depicts Tao Yuanming's leisure and freedom in pastoral life, showing his detached spirit and pursuit of freedom. "Picking chrysanthemums under the eastern fence" describes the scene of Tao Yuanming picking chrysanthemums in the field, while "leisurely seeing the South Mountain" expresses his ease and contentment in this kind of life. The language of this line is simple, with profound artistic conception, giving people a sense of tranquility and remoteness.
Secondly, another classic line of Tao Yuanming is "Planting beans under the South Mountain, with lush grass and sparse bean sprouts" from "Returning to the Garden and Fields". This line depicts Tao Yuanming's scene of planting beans in the countryside, reflecting his love for farming life and reverence for nature. "Planting beans under the South Mountain" describes the scene of Tao Yuanming planting beans under the South Mountain, while "lush grass and sparse bean sprouts" express his hardship in farming life and reverence for nature. The language of this line is plain and sincere, moving people deeply.
Overall, Tao Yuanming's classic lines are not only beautiful in language and profound in artistic conception, but also rich in philosophy, giving people deep inspiration. His poems not only depict his pastoral life, but also reflect his attitude and philosophy towards life. His poems show us a Tao Yuanming who pursues freedom, loves life, and reveres nature, and also present us with an image of an ideal pastoral poet.
